I'm all for closing bugs that no longer apply, either because they've been patched, or the code has evolved beyond them.

Closing bug reports just because they're old or not recently updated doesn't seem right to me.  Bug 2389, for example, seems like it's still relevant, even though no work has been done on it in a while. 

Are we just trying to get the number of 'open' reports down?  Or to make some of the other canned searches return more relevant results?

I think we should certainly go through the 'very old' list, and mark those that are invalid as invalid, and those that are resolved as resolved.  Genuine, still-current problems should have their version updated at the very least (a more detailed entry, patch or test plan would always be welcome).
